Hays are working in partnership with a well-established and growing accountancy practice to recruit an experienced Audit Senior. This is an excellent opportunity for a motivated individual looking to take the next step in their career, gaining greater responsibility across client delivery while continuing to develop technically and professionally.
The Role
As an Audit Senior, you will play a key role in delivering high-quality audit assignments across a varied client portfolio. You will take ownership of day-to-day audit work, support client relationships and contribute to the smooth running of engagements.
Key responsibilities include:
Leading audit fieldwork and supporting assignments from planning through to completion
Taking responsibility for a portfolio of non-complex clients, ensuring work is delivered on time and to a high standard
Acting as a key point of contact for clients throughout the audit process, building strong working relationships
Reviewing key areas of audit files and ensuring working papers are clear, accurate and well-presented
Identifying any changes in scope early and supporting discussions around additional work and fees with senior colleagues
Supporting audit planning, including identifying risks, approach and resource requirements
Attending client meetings and contributing to discussions, resolving queries and driving progressClient & Technical Focus
Developing a strong understanding of clients' businesses, risks and challenges
Applying technical knowledge of audit and accounting standards to deliver high-quality work
Contributing to the preparation and review of financial statements
Maintaining awareness of ethical and regulatory requirements throughout the audit process
Identifying opportunities to add value and enhance client serviceTeam & Development
Supporting, coaching and mentoring junior members of the team
Assisting with on-the-job training and providing constructive feedback
Contributing to a collaborative team environment and supporting overall team performanceCandidate ProfileTo be successful, you will:
Be ACA / ACCA qualified or part-qualified (or qualified by experience)
Have strong audit experience within an accountancy practice
Be confident managing your own workload and working across multiple assignments.
Have good technical knowledge and a proactive approach to problem-solving
Be an effective communicator, comfortable working directly with clients
Demonstrate strong attention to detail and a commitment to qualityWhat's on Offer
